It is a subterranean, hibernating, nocturnal animal which has got no external eyes, ears or tail !
Body length: 20.8 - 23.5 cm
Weight: 410-500 g
It has got robust claws in the front legs and 5 webbed digits for shovelling soil backwards while digging well connected burrows among the tree roots, up to 13 m long!
